Before dawn Sunday, Israeli forces shot a Palestinian child in the city of Qalqilia, in the northwestern part of the West Bank. Occupation soldiers shot another citizen in the northern West Bank city of Jenin, in addition to storming the town of Aqaba, north of Tubas in the northeastern part of the occupied West Bank.
After invading the city of Qalqilia before dawn Sunday, occupation forces shot a Palestinian child with live ammunition.
The Palestinian Red Crescent Society (PRCS) reported that its ambulance crews transported a child to the hospital after he suffered a live gunshot wound to the leg.
Meanwhile, occupation soldiers shot a 50-year-old man with live rounds after storming the Al-Jabriyat area of Jenin city.
The PRCS reported that its medics treated a man for gunshot injuries to his leg and hand; he was transported to the hospital for further treatment.
In related news, a large army force invaded several areas of the town of Aqaba, north of Tubas.
Media sources reported that Israeli forces broke into a number of citizens’ homes in the town; no abductions were reported.
